The Digital Transformation and Optimization team is part of Consumer Solutions. We are responsible for optimizing payment solutions and for driving transaction authorization improvement for digital transactions globally. We do this by being consumer centric for our products and services and being relevant in all consumer money flows.

This is a global facing Senior Specialist role that will focus on improving Automatic Billing Updater (ABU) customer and product performance. This Product Success Specialist position will be responsible for improving customer data quality by working directly internal and external customer stakeholders to recommend actions for ABU customers to improve their data quality and interaction with the service to increase performance to increase approval rates.

In addition, the Senior Specialist will provide technical sales support, work with internal operations and account teams to ensure customer impacting production challenges are quickly resolved, and provide internal and external customer support for product queries, and manage standard ABU monthly reporting.

An ideal candidate must have strong organization and technical skills to learn the account updater service and be able to effectively collaborate and liaise with a diverse group of internal and external stakeholders to ensure measurable changes are being made by customers, efficiently manage multiple priorities and demands, and clearly report on results.
